Shirley Ann (Flickinger) McMinn, age 95, passed away on September 27, 2025.
She was born on April 30, 1930, in Alliance Ohio, to Jacob Flickinger and Irene (Miller) Flickinger.
Shirley graduated from Alliance High School in 1948. She then attended The University of Mount Union for two years and completed her Bachelors in education at Kent State University in 1952. Shirley taught at North Lincoln and Parkway Elementary.
Shirley attended First Immanuel United Church of Christ since 1955. She was a member of Adult Bell and Chancel Choir. Shirley was also a volunteer for Red Cross Blood Mobile. She was a lifelong member of Alpha Xi Delta sorority and a member of Alliance Retired Teacher Association. Shirley enjoyed painting, gardening, playing piano, and spending her time with her grandchildren.
Those left to cherish her memory are her children, Michael S. (Tami) McMinn, Melanie S. (Gary) Duvall, and Beth A. (Dave) McMinn; five grandchildren, Jacob (Amy) Duvall, Spencer Duvall (Caleb Oberther), Megan (Chris) Betts, Matthew McMinn (Kelly), and Amelia (Ray) McMinn-Cox; two great-grandchildren, Brantley Duvall, and Roscoe Betts; and a niece and several nephews.
She was preceded in death by her parents; her husband Robert Scott McMinn.
A private family service will be held.
